Output 625ec20a74b903b5739f83c70f3dd85155102459c3ef6ff798e60c80e1c81e39:2

value
8614525
script pubkey
OP_0 OP_PUSHBYTES_32 7734531b481857c7952517233e21d958ae07f078e08fbefe65741cab2859ae18
address
bc1qwu69xx6grptu09f9zu3nugwetzhq0urcuz8maln9wsw2k2ze4cvq37uc36
transaction
625ec20a74b903b5739f83c70f3dd85155102459c3ef6ff798e60c80e1c81e39
spent
true